Start by figuring out your application type. If you’ve never had a U.S. passport, or if your previous one was issued before age 16, expired more than 15 years ago, or is significantly damaged, you’re applying for a *new* passport (using Form DS-11). Minors also fall into this category, typically requiring both parents’ presence. For those simply renewing an adult passport issued within the last 15 years, you’ll likely use Form DS-82 and can often mail it in directly. Double-checking the U.S. Department of State’s website for the most current specifics is always wise, as requirements can shift. This is where you become a meticulous document detective. For a *new* passport, you’ll absolutely need proof of U.S. citizenship, such as your original birth certificate (ensure it’s not a hospital abstract!) or a previous, undamaged passport. You’ll also require a valid government-issued photo ID, like your Texas driver’s license, plus a photocopy of *both* sides of that ID. If you’re renewing by mail, your old passport usually suffices. Remember, anything you bring as an original will be sent off with your application and returned separately. Make sure all names match perfectly across all documents to prevent any delays. Head over to the official Department of State website (travel.state.gov) and locate the appropriate form: DS-11 for new applications or DS-82 for renewals. While you can fill them out online for clarity, do not sign the DS-11 if you’re applying in person – that signature happens at the acceptance facility, directly in front of an authorized agent. Print neatly on single-sided sheets. Accuracy is paramount; even minor errors can cause significant processing delays. Take your time, cross-reference all information, and ensure every field is correctly filled out. Your passport photo has strict requirements: a recent (within 6 months), color photo, 2×2 inches, with a plain white or off-white background. No glasses, no hats (unless for religious purposes, with a signed statement), and a neutral facial expression or a slight, natural smile. For new applications (DS-11), you must apply in person at a passport acceptance facility. In Carrollton, your primary go-to is often a local U.S. Post Office. The **Carrollton Post Office at 1601 W Belt Line Rd, Carrollton, TX 75006** is a common choice, but always check their specific hours and if an appointment is required for passport services (many now prefer them). Bring ALL your documents (originals and copies), your unsigned DS-11, your photo, and your payment (checks or money orders are usually required for the application fee; facility execution fees might take cards). An agent will review everything thoroughly and witness your signature.

Once your application is officially submitted, the waiting game truly begins. You’ll typically receive a tracking number or can use your application details to check the status online at the Department of State’s official website. Standard processing times can vary significantly depending on demand, so if you have upcoming travel, consider opting for expedited service for an additional fee. Your new passport will arrive by mail, often in a separate envelope from your supporting documents.
